Tequila is no longer just a shot with lime. It has evolved into one of the world's most versatile and celebrated cocktail spirits — capable of everything from bracing citrus sours to rich, smoky old fashioneds.
Made from the blue agave plant in the highlands and lowlands of Jalisco, Mexico, quality tequila brings an earthy, vegetal depth that no other spirit can replicate. These recipes harness that magic in drinks you can confidently mix at home.

THE PERFECT MARGARITA
Step-by-step, the ultimate classic — mastered
MARGARITA
Shaken, salted, and utterly perfect
The margarita is both the world's most ordered cocktail and the most frequently massacred by shortcuts and artificial mixes. Made correctly — with quality blanco tequila, freshly squeezed lime, and real orange liqueur — it is a revelation of balance and brightness.
- 2 oz quality blanco tequila (100% agave)
- 1 oz freshly squeezed lime juice (never bottled)
- ¾ oz Cointreau or Grand Marnier
- ½ oz agave nectar (optional, adjust to taste)
- Flaky sea salt for the rim
- Lime wheel or wedge to garnish
- Ice cubes (large, clean)
- Run a lime wedge around half the rim of a rocks glass. Dip in flaky salt on a small plate. Fill the glass with ice and set aside.
- In a cocktail shaker, combine tequila, fresh lime juice, Cointreau, and agave nectar. Fill with ice.
- Shake hard for 12–15 seconds until the shaker is very cold and frost forms on the outside.
- Strain into the prepared glass over fresh ice. Garnish with a lime wheel or a salted lime wedge.

BARTENDER SECRETS
Small details that transform a good cocktail into a great one
Always Fresh Citrus
Bottled lime juice is the fastest way to ruin a margarita. Squeeze fresh limes immediately before shaking — the difference is night and day.
Ice Quality Matters
Use large, clear ice cubes. They melt slower, dilute less, and look dramatically better in a glass. A bag of premium ice is worth every rupee.
Half Salt, Half Rim
Salt only half the rim of a margarita glass — guests who want salt get it on the first sip, those who don't can rotate the glass. It's a pro move.
Shake Hard, Strain Cold
Shake for a full 12–15 seconds until the shaker frosts over. The cold and the dilution from melting ice are as important as the ingredients.
Choose 100% Agave
The label must say "100% de agave." Mixto tequilas — blended with other sugars — produce inferior flavour and worse hangovers. Non-negotiable.
Infuse Your Own
Steep sliced jalapeños in blanco tequila for 2–4 hours (taste as you go). Strain and refrigerate — homemade spicy tequila in minutes, good for weeks.
